In this lavishly illustrated study, Areford (art history, University of Massachusetts, Boston) invites the reader to view late medieval prints as they were intended to be seen. Starting with paintings in which prints are part of the background, they are shown to have been posted to walls inside and out, fluttering from string or pasted to doors of taverns and churches. The prints, largely of saints or religious scenes were part of popular acts of devotion and aids to meditation. Areford moves from a consideration of the physical making of the prints to the ways in which viewers interacted with them. These were much more personal than the passive viewing of art in public places. The prints were handled and kissed. Some even became cult objects in themselves, as was the Madonna del Fuoco which survived a fire in the church where it was hung. But Areford notes that one important aspect of the paper prints was their mutability. People had no compunction about writing on them, cutting bits away or pasting them into collages. That the wide dissemination of prints could create an emotional impact is demonstrated in the last two chapters. This is a fine work of interdisciplinary scholarship. David S. Areford is Associate Professor of Art History at the University of Massachusetts Boston, USA. He is coeditor of Excavating the Medieval Image and coauthor of Origins of European Printmaking: Fifteenth-Century Woodcuts and Their Public.
